Welcome to Bad Gear, the show about the world’s most-hated audio tools. In spite of my limitless love for Roland in general, my efforts to turn even their most controversial gear into a sought-after classic and the fact that I was prophetically advertising their instruments months before the actual product announcement, our favorite synth brand didn’t send me their new Aira Compact P-6.
However, today we are going to talk about the Korg ES-1. Putting this creative sampler from the year 2000 on the show is not only my personal way of coping with the unfathomable disappointment, the two instruments are - a few modern bells and whistles aside - suspiciously similar.
